But what does that entail, exactly? In the business world, what are the best white label SEO strategies? We need to define white label SEO for the sake of clarity. Providing SEO services to companies that want to rebrand them as their own is the essence of white label SEO. It’s great for advertising and design agencies that aren’t SEO experts. Therefore, a white label SEO agency’s best practises should be in line with the services it provides and the image it wishes to project to its clientele.

Provide a great customer experience

The first thing you need to offer to your clients is a great customer experience. They need to feel comfortable and secure that they’re getting the best possible business if they decide to work with you. That’s why your website’s landing page needs to be welcoming, informative, and clear. Make sure you communicate your fees as best you can. Explain what it is you do and why your clients should choose you instead of your competitors (but don’t name them). Check for spelling and grammar errors, because these can really hamstring a new business looking to establish a name for itself.

Ask customers to leave reviews

Customers who are pleased with your work should be encouraged to provide feedback in the form of reviews once you begin to see sales. Don’t pay for or create phoney testimonials; doing so could come back to haunt you. Instead, have customers provide feedback via email surveys. I’d like to know where you succeeded. Where did you go wrong? Is it okay with them if you put their testimonial up on the site? If you want people to take your business seriously, you need to showcase as many authentic 5-star reviews as possible.

Show off your work

It stands to reason that if you’re a white label SEO firm, you should know your onions when it comes to white label SEO. That’s why you should provide plenty of examples on your site. Ask clients if they’re happy for you to show previous work, and if not, mock up some work to show prospective clients what kind of thing you can offer. Be as broad and creative as you can; don’t just show one kind of work, because then you won’t attract clients who want a wide range of services. Creating a broad and varied portfolio is essential for a white label SEO firm.

Communicate with your clients

If a client is hiring a white label SEO firm, it’s probably because they’re either too busy to handle their own SEO or they lack the knowledge to do so effectively. That’s why you need to make sure that you’re keeping up regular communications with them at every stage of the process. Don’t let them think you’re not doing anything or that you don’t care about them. Explain everything about what you’re doing and why it will help them, and make sure to be friendly whenever they ask you a question. They just want to know that you’re doing a good job, after all.

Make your goals clear from the outset

On a related note, clients for a white label SEO service want to know exactly what you’re trying to achieve with your campaign. They may tell you what they want, but they could tell you in broad and unspecific terms; after all, if they knew exactly what they wanted from an SEO campaign, they probably wouldn’t be hiring a white label company, right? That’s why you should ensure that you’re making each project’s goals clear right from the outset. Leave no doubt as to what you’re trying to achieve for your clients as soon as they engage your services, and put it all in layman’s terms.
